'Dedications' Summary
Dedications is an anthology of dedications from the early days of bookmaking to the present day. The author's goal was to create a representative collection that included a variety of styles, tones, and subjects. The book includes dedications that are beautiful, quaint, curious, grave, gay, and everything in between. It also includes dedications to and by celebrated people, as well as dedications that touch on topics such as religion, philanthropy, the fine arts, science, nature, and travel. With its wide range of content, Dedications is a valuable resource for anyone interested in the history of bookmaking or the art of dedication.Book Details
